Description
The MCP443X/5X is a family of 7/8-bit volatile quad digital potentiometers (DPOTs) with an I²C interface. These devices offer a choice of four resistor network resistances (5 kΩ, 10 kΩ, 50 kΩ, and 100 kΩ) and two configuration options (potentiometer or rheostat). The 7-bit devices have a 128-resistor network with 129 taps, while the 8-bit devices have a 256-resistor network with 257 taps.
Features
Quad resistor network
Potentiometer or rheostat configuration options
Resistor network resolution:
7-bit: 128 resistors (129 taps)
8-bit: 256 resistors (257 taps)
Four RAB resistance options:
5 kΩ
10 kΩ
50 kΩ
100 kΩ
Zero-scale to full-scale wiper operation
Low wiper resistance: 75 Ω typical
Low tempco:
Absolute (rheostat): 50 ppm typical (0°-70°C)
Ratiometric (potentiometer): 15 ppm typical
I²C serial interface support:
100 kHz
400 kHz
3.4 MHz
Serial protocol allows high-speed read/write to wiper
Resistor network terminal disconnect feature via Terminal Control (TCON) register
Reset input pin
Brown-out reset protection: 1.5 V typical
Serial interface inactive current: 2.5 µA typical
High-voltage tolerant digital inputs up to 12.5 V
Supports split rail applications
Internal weak pull-up on all digital inputs, except SCL and SDA
Wide operating voltage:
2.7 V to 5.5 V (device characteristics specified)
1.8 V to 5.5 V (device operation)
Wide bandwidth (-3 dB) operation: 2 MHz typical for 5.0 kΩ device
Extended temperature range: -40°C to 125°C
Three package types:
4x4 QFN-20
TSSOP-20
TSSOP-14
Applications
Audio volume control
LED brightness control
Motor speed control
Sensor calibration
Programmable gain amplifiers
Voltage dividers
Current limiters
